    Jay Alan Sekulow (/ ˈ s ɛ k j ə ˌ l oʊ /; born June 10, 1956) is an American lawyer, radio, television talk show host and politically conservative media personality. He has been chief counsel of the American Center for Law & Justice (ACLJ) since 1991.
